| Editorial Reviews:
Amazon.com Review The Farberware Traditions line features classic-look cutlery at an inexpensive price for the home cook. Each knife blade is constructed of high-carbon stainless steel that has been precision ground to a very sharp edge. A full tang gives the knife added strength and weight for balance, while the triple-riveted composite handle is ergonomically shaped for comfort. Not as heavy as some knives, Traditions cutlery especially suits smaller hands or those who prefer a lighter weight for chopping and cutting over extended periods of time. This Traditions 21-piece block set supplies a novice chef or a new couple setting up a kitchen with an excellent assortment of knives, as well as poultry shears, kitchen shears, and an 8-inch sharpening steel. The knives consist of the following: 3-1/2-inch parer; 5-inch utility; 6-inch boning; 6-1/2-inch fork; 7-inch santoku; 7-inch cleaver; 8-inch slicer; 8-inch chef's; 8-1/2-inch bread; and eight 4-1/2-inch steak knives. Each piece has its own storage slot in the natural wood block, which is angled for easy access. While the China-made knives are dishwasher-safe, Farberware recommends washing and drying the cutlery by hand and covers the set with a lifetime limited warranty against defects. --Ann Bieri What's in the Box Cutlery block set consists of: 3-1/2-inch parer; 5-inch utility; 6-inch boning; 6-1/2-inch fork; 7-inch santoku; 7-inch cleaver; 8-inch slicer; 8-inch chef's; 8-1/2-inch bread; 8 4-1/2-inch steak; poultry shears; kitchen shears; 8-inch sharpening steel; wood storage block. 21 pieces total.
Product Description The knives in Farberware's Traditions Fine Edge14-piece cutlery set feature taper ground blades constructed of high-carbon stainless steel full-tang construction and triple rivets. The satin finish precision taper ground blades made of heavy-gauge high-carbon stainless steel narrow gradually to a sharp fine edge for superior chopping and cutting performance. The full-tang construction (a single piece of steel extending from the knife tip through the handle) and oversized stainless-steel rivets offer excellent balance and durability. Ergonomically designed for a comfortable grip Farberware Fine Edge knives are perfectly weighted for optimum control. They are made in China should be hand washed and dried thoroughly to avoid rusting and carry a limited lifetime warranty. Although the blades in this set are precision ground their edges should be maintained regularly with a sharpening steel (included). They rust and the blade is flimsy June 23, 2006 SDB (Houston, TX) This set is attractive because it is inexpensive and has a variety of knives, but a smaller and more expensive set is worth the investment because these knives rust very easily. They have to be washed and towel-dried immediately after each use or they will rust a lot. Also, the blade is rather flimsy and they need to be sharpened often.
